DESCRIPTION:Gem State Stockhorse Association is an NRCHA affiliate that provides cowhorse shows and clinics in Western Idaho\, Eastern Oregon and Northern Nevada. \nGem State is dedicated to the promotion\, development\, and demonstration of the traditional reined cow horse. \nGem State Shows are fun\, accessible\, and affordable.\nSomething for everyone: youth and entry-level classes\, like Step Up Boxing and Buckaroo classes. \nLots of added money for our Derby in July\, as well as excellent schooling opportunities for young horses. \nYear-end awards include great prizes and awards for the top five competitors in each qualifying class.

DESCRIPTION:TASTE OF CALDWELL WINE FESTIVAL\nSaturday\, May 17\, 2025•5:00 pm – 8:00 pm\nCelebrating Caldwell’s Undiscovered Wine Region\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n \n \n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\n\nSunnyslope Wine Region in Caldwell is known as “Idaho’s Wine Country\,” so we created an event featuring the area’s best wineries for you to enjoy all in one place. With over fifteen different family-owned and operated vineyards and wineries to choose from\, this event is sure to satisfy every palate level. If you’re just growing in your knowledge of wine or you’ve been a connoisseur for decades\, this event is perfect for you. Chat it up with the knowledgeable and passionate farmers as you sip the fruits of their labor. Come ready to have your taste buds surprised as you enjoy this region’s rare taste\, nationally recognized and gaining popularity among the nation’s leading vineyards. The hot\, dry days paired with the cool\, breezy nights creates a robust grape\, unique only to the Snake River Valley. Come taste the difference for yourself.

I don’t think it’s ever been as good as that\, when it was just us against the world.” \n— \nRilo Kiley was born from hunger\, from the insatiable desire to write one’s own story. The band’s origins can be traced back to Los Angeles in the late 1990s\, when Jenny Lewis and Blake Sennett discovered a shared songwriting obsession and began performing together. After some starts and stops\, a band was formed with  Pierre “Duke” de Reeder playing bass. They called themselves Rilo Kiley\, borrowing a name that came to Sennett in a dream. \nFollowing a promising EP\, Rilo Kiley got to work on their debut\, 2001’s Take Offs and Landings. Self-recorded at home\, the scrappy album offered a mix of Pacific Northwest-inspired indie rock and emo-adjacent angst\, with a number of hushed and heartfelt tracks led by Sennett. Though their sound would evolve with time\, Take Offs introduced many of the qualities that would define Rilo Kiley: clever and raw observations about life and death; evocative melodies that infuse deeper shades of meaning; and seriously great storytelling. \nIf Take Offs was a self-assured launchpad\, 2002’s The Execution of All Things was a triumphant arrival. For their second record\, Rilo Kiley headed to Nebraska to record with Bright Eyes’ Mike Mogis alongside new drummer Jason Boesel. Here\, Lewis truly becomes a generational songwriter\, spinning interior mysteries regarding romance\, depression\, trauma\, hope\, and isolation into cathartic revelations. \nThe title of their third album\, 2004’s More Adventurous\, aptly reflects the band’s increasingly  ambitious compositions. It was also a poetic reference to perseverance in the face of heartbreak\, a reminder that the things that make you weep don’t have to make you weak. This sentiment guides Lewis as she addresses the failings of institutions large and small\, from politics to marriage to religious morality. \nBy that time\, Rilo Kiley was a beloved presence in certain corners of pop culture. The bandmates’ explored other musical outlets but reunited for 2007’s Under the Blacklight\, a groovy\, ’80s-tinged examination of humanity’s seedy underbelly. In 2013\, they shared Rkives\, a compilation of leftover treasures pulled from old cassette tapes and hard drives. In 2020\, Rilo Kiley reissued their 1999 The Initial Friend EP. \n\n \n\nMorgan Nagler\nWhen you hear Morgan Nagler’s debut collection of songs under her own name\, you’ll probably wonder how she seemingly appeared out of nowhere with such jaw-dropping melodies\, lyrics that cut right to the heart\, and her distinctively beautiful\, plaintive howl.
